Description
Delicious slow cooker glazed carrots made with maple syrup and thyme.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 lbs fresh carrots, peeled and cut into 1-inch pieces
- 1/2 cup pure maple syrup
- 4 tbsp unsalted butter, melted
- 1 tsp dried thyme (or 2 tsp fresh thyme)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1/2 cup vegetable broth or water
Instructions
- Prepare the carrots by washing, peeling, and cutting them into uniform 1-inch pieces.
- In a bowl, whisk together maple syrup, melted butter, thyme, salt, and pepper.
- Place the carrots in the slow cooker and pour the glaze over them. Add enough broth or water to cover half of the carrots.
- Cook on low for 4-5 hours until fork-tender and glazed.
- Toss gently before serving to coat all carrot pieces in the glaze.
